Bullet Weave Armor
War is a constant struggle between offensive and defensive technologies. The sword’s counter became the shield, cavalry warriors struggled against pike men, and for the past century, the firearm has reined supreme with little defensive rivals beyond magic. And although a plate-mailed and tower-shield-toting fighter could tank their way to a gun fighter, it wasn’t until an innovative Khadoran Wintergaurd grew tired of only being allowed to wear his uniform into battle while Long Gunner and Trencher Chain Gun bullets whizzed around him.
Bullet Weave Armor is specifically made to resist the piercing damage of firearms. It’s construction starts similar to any other, where a thin plate of bronze is hammered into it’s preferred shape. The similarities end as the plate is then sandwiched between two stitched layers of leather, and further still wrapped in a tightly woven mesh of linen or canvas. The layered shape is then dipped into a vat of chemicals that harden the leather, as well as shrink the linen fibers, where it is baked or set to dry. The end result is a slightly flexible, yet very tough material which becomes incredibly difficult to penetrate, and when struck in a piercing manner, resists and dissipates impact force.
This does not mean, however, that one who wears the armor is impervious to guns; although the material will stop most bullet calibers, the wearer of the armor will still receive the impact force of the round. The general consensus is, however, that wearers would rather receive large bruises and sore muscles then a lead slug blowing out their back.
Two forms of this armor are currently in use. The initial, lightweight vest is made to be worn over or under normal clothing, and only impedes movement slightly while offering moderate protection. The second, more battle appropriate medium armor is thicker, covers more area, and is meant to be worn as a stand alone suit, offering excellent protection from most piercing attacks.
Light Bullet Weave Armor-
- AC: 2
- Max Dex: 5
- Armor Check: -1
- Arcane Failure: 10%
- Speed: 30ft/20ft
- Special: Piercing attacks under 7 points of damage become non-lethal damage. Critical hits are not affected.
- Descrip.: Consists of a single piece vest, which can be worn under normal clothing.
Medium Bullet Weave Armor:
- AC: 4
- Max Dex: 2
- Armor Check: -4
- Arcane Failure: 20%
- Speed: 20ft/15ft
- Special: Piercing attacks under 12 points of damage become non-lethal damage. Critical hits are not affected.
- Descrip.: Consists of a two piece vest, shoulder pads, and a sectioned skirt. This armor is bulky, and cannot be worn with other clothing, such as greatcoats, unless tailored to do so.
